A man-made megalith, twelve meters in length, 15 tons in weight, sporting several holes and submerged about 9350 years ago was discovered and analyzed. Once again, the capabilities of ancient man prove to be astounding.
The monument is comparable to those found at Gobekli Tepe.

Chances are that it was made on site, and abandoned when the melting ice caps caused the sea to rise round about 8000 years ago.
